Abstract: The coalition in a graph consists of two disjoint sets of vertices and , neither of which is a dominating set but whose union , is a dominating set. A coalition partition in a graph is a vertex partition = such that every set is not a dominating set but forms a coalition with another set which is not a dominating set. The coalition number equals the maximum of a coalition partition of . In this paper, we compute the coalition number of all cubic graphs of order at most .
